Deliverance
– Middle sister, Hope Collins, is in love with Rhys Mochrie. Rhys has involved himself with the Collins' family to protect
Hope, because she has powers beneficial to his and his enemy's peoples. Plans go awry and Hope is kidnapped by Rhys's foe,
Corbet Jenkins. Can she be delivered from the evil before it's too late?
Salvation
– Youngest sister, Joy Collins, endures erotic dreams spurned on by Corbet Jenkins who invades her mind. Cor figures
if he can’t obtain the power he needs through Hope he’ll get it via Joy. Sexually troubled by the dreams,
Joy finds respite, enlightenment and salvation in the waking world in the arms of her protector, Rand Worthington.
Atonement
– Faith, the oldest sister of the Collins clan, feels left out now that her sisters have found their partners. Escaping her family, she camps on her friend’s property to find solitude
and solace, but instead is forced to face herself, her past and her lifemate, Gaven.
Cor finds her in the woods and decides it’s time to take the final sister.
Can Gaven save Faith before Cor claims her for his own?
